Local area schools help give information to Minidoka Region loved ones

.TWIN LOSS, Idaho (KMVT/KSVT)-- Universities are actually locations for kids to find out, yet in today's world, they can easily deliver a great deal more. Federal gives are aiding turn social colleges in to rec center, offering much-needed resources to aid families. Within the Minidoka College Area, there are actually 3 area schools. All of it started when a therapist sought a grant to carry something enjoy this to the university area. They got the grant, and 2 years ago, they created their initial neighborhood school, West Minico Junior High. As it enters its own 3rd year, it included East Minico Junior high and also Heyburn Elementary. Karlene Ashcroft, the neighborhood university organizer, claimed community institutions companion with community associations as well as sources to give thorough support for colleges as well as households. The plan's strength is actually that it makes it possible for universities to create their plans to aid the community. "There's spots listed below within Idaho that possess meals banks within their personal institutions," Ashcroft said. "An additional has, I've listened to numerous that possess their very own backyards to offer those clean fruit and vegetables that the youngsters increase and afterwards they also can provide it to the neighborhood. I have actually also found as much as, they've helped little ones obtain a tire when their tire was popped. It actually relies on your community and also your area is actually visiting steer where this goes as well as what it develops into." Ashcroft mentioned that regionally, they aid direct households to resources they need, like meals, help, as well as other information to sustain their loved ones. She mentioned possessing successful loved ones equals productive pupils. They are formulating their personal plan on what they wish to concentrate on for their community institution area. "We are all working at severe absenteeism. Persistent absence is actually an actual problem in all colleges across our nation, it's a significant discussion. So our experts'll be teaming up with that. Our team likewise wish to create our neighborhood within our institution as well as make sure it is actually a healthy and balanced environment for not merely our trainees yet our personnel as well as their family members, to ensure that their families feel welcome and also desire to be available in the door." Ashcroft claimed they are collecting data to better recognize the area's necessities as well as develop a plan for their area school. She claimed a number of their requirements include meals instability. Once they collect good enough records for a strategy, they'll send it to the coalition in Boise, that will certainly then accept it. They will probably have the ability to start putting factors in location through January. Ashcroft really hopes a lot more college districts come to be area universities as they help the trainees and the area. "I would like to observe more areas join.
